CHICAGO TEEN EARNS $8 MILLION IN SCHOLARSHIPS, ACCEPTED TO OVER 80 COLLEGES

Aaron Williams, a recent graduate of Bogan High School on Chicago’s South Side, is making headlines after being accepted into 83 colleges and earning more than $8 million in scholarship offers.

The 18-year-old Beverly native set a goal as a freshman to become valedictorian—and achieved it. With a perfect GPA, strong test scores, and unwavering drive, Aaron applied to more than 100 schools and was flooded with acceptance letters and scholarship offers.

Aaron is the youngest of seven children and says he was inspired by a sibling who earned $1 million in scholarships. Determined to go even further, he credits his family, school counselors, and community mentors for helping him stay focused and reach his goals.

He’s chosen to attend Northern Illinois University on a full-ride scholarship, where he plans to study electrical engineering. True to form, Aaron already has his next goal in mind: becoming valedictorian at NIU.

His journey is a powerful example of what’s possible with preparation, persistence, and community support.
